There's the rub though; who will want to waste their time to interview you if you have no intention of joining their company?<p>If you want more money you can talk to your manager but other then that, you just need to get another job. It sucks but that is reality.<p>The raise-by-counter-offer strategy rarely pays off. You may get your raise but only until they can find someone to replace you.
